local function replace_by_reserved_env_vars(conf)
-- TODO: support more reserved environment variables
local v = getenv("APISIX_DEPLOYMENT_ETCD_HOST")

Copy link
Copy Markdown
Contributor

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Since it's an array, let's call it APISIX_DEPLOYMENT_ETCD_HOSTS.

Copy link
Copy Markdown
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Perhaps it is a better idea that the variable name matches the configuration item?

deployment:
    etcd:
       host:
          - xxx
=======
APISIX_DEPLOYMENT_ETCD_HOST

It's easier to be understood, and there is no need to add more detailed documents to describe this feature.

Copy link
Copy Markdown
Contributor

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

👍🏻 Good point.

if v and conf["deployment"] and conf["deployment"]["etcd"] then
local val, _, err = dkjson.decode(v)
if err or not val then
print("parse ${APISIX_DEPLOYMENT_ETCD_HOST} failed, error:", err)
return
end

conf["deployment"]["etcd"]["host"] = val
end
end
